WebAs with all of Burton’s films, Batman Returns has an eerie and surreal tone and aesthetic, so while Catwoman doesn’t have any superpowers, the film frames her as a seemingly supernatural figure. Like her comic counterpart, Catwoman is highly intelligent and athletic, with skills that rival even the highly-trained Batman. ... WebHer formidable hand-to-hand combat skills are augmented by her cat-like speed, reflexes, balance, and flexibility. Catwoman has also mastered Dragon Style Kung Fu and Karate. The Batman … Catwoman is a fictional character created by Bill Finger and Bob Kane who appears in American comic books published by DC Comics, commonly in association with the superhero Batman. Debuting as "the Cat" in Batman #1 (spring 1940), she is one of the Dark Knight's most enduring enemies and belongs to the collective of adversaries that make up his rogues' gallery.
